The Value of SMEs to Your Corporate Training Program


SME Corporate Training

SME stands for Subject Matter Expert. An SME is a person who has in-depth knowledge and expertise in a specific subject or field. SMEs are typically recognized as experts in their field due to their education, training, work experience, or research. They are often consulted for their specialized knowledge and skills in their field of expertise.


The Value of SMEs for Your Corporate Training Program

SMEs can provide significant value to a corporate training program in several ways:


Expertise

SMEs have in-depth knowledge and expertise in their field, making them a valuable resource for designing and delivering effective training programs. They can provide valuable insights into industry trends, regulations, and best practices, ensuring that the training content is relevant, accurate, and up-to-date.


Relevance

SMEs can ensure that the training content is relevant to the needs of the organization and its employees. They can help identify specific training needs and design customized training programs that address those needs.


Quality

SMEs can help ensure the quality of the training content and materials by reviewing and providing feedback on the materials, ensuring that they are accurate, comprehensive, and engaging.


Practical Application

SMEs can provide practical examples and real-world applications of the concepts being taught, making the training more meaningful and memorable for the learners.


Credibility

SMEs are often well-respected in their field, which can add credibility to the training program. Learners are more likely to engage with and trust training materials that have been developed with input from recognized experts.


Cost-effective

Engaging SMEs in the development and delivery of training programs can be a cost-effective approach. SMEs can provide their expertise and knowledge without requiring additional staff or outsourcing costs.


SMEs can play a critical role in the success of corporate training programs. They can help ensure that the training content is relevant, accurate, engaging, and effective in meeting the needs of the organization and its employees.


Train Your SMEs to Be Course Developers

Training SMEs to become course developers can be an effective way to improve the quality and relevance of your organization's training materials. Here are some steps to help you train your SMEs to become course developers:

  1. Provide a clear understanding of instructional design: It's important to start by providing your SMEs with a clear understanding of instructional design. They should understand how to identify learning objectives, develop effective assessments, and design engaging activities.

  2. Teach them about adult learning principles: It's essential to help SMEs understand the principles of adult learning, which include self-directed learning, experiential learning, and immediate application of learning. These principles should be reflected in the design and development of your training materials.

  3. Use a collaborative approach: A collaborative approach to course development can help SMEs learn from each other and share their expertise. Encourage your SMEs to work together to develop training materials, and provide opportunities for them to give and receive feedback on each other's work.

  4. Provide access to authoring tools: Provide your SMEs with access to authoring tools that are easy to use, such as PowerPoint, Articulate 360, or Captivate. These tools allow SMEs to create engaging and interactive course content without requiring programming or design skills.

  5. Provide ongoing support and feedback: Training your SMEs to become course developers is an ongoing process. Provide them with ongoing support and feedback to help them improve their skills and develop more effective training materials.

  6. Encourage ongoing professional development: Encourage your SMEs to continue learning and growing as course developers by attending workshops, conferences, and other training events. This can help them stay up-to-date with the latest trends and best practices in instructional design.

Invest in a Rapid Course Authoring Tool

A rapid course authoring tool is a software application that allows users to quickly and easily create e-learning courses, without the need for programming skills or specialized knowledge of instructional design. These tools typically use a drag-and-drop interface, allowing users to easily add text, images, audio, and video to their courses.


Rapid course authoring tools can help organizations create training materials more efficiently and cost-effectively, as they allow subject matter experts (SMEs) to create their own courses without the need for external contractors or specialized training. SMEs can use these tools to create courses that are tailored to their specific needs and that can be delivered to learners via an LMS or other online platform.
